Nottingham Forest outclass Thomas Frank's lacklustre Tottenham
Tottenham goalkeeper Guglielmo Vicario had an afternoon to forget as his side suffered a dismal 3-0 defeat at Nottingham Forest.
Match Commentary
- 28': Goal! Nottingham Forest 1, Tottenham Hotspur 0. Callum Hudson-Odoi (Nottingham Forest) right footed shot from very close range to the centre of the goal. Assisted by Ibrahim Sangaré.
- 31': Nicolò Savona (Nottingham Forest)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
- 40': Archie Gray (Tottenham Hotspur)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
- 50': Goal! Nottingham Forest 2, Tottenham Hotspur 0. Callum Hudson-Odoi (Nottingham Forest) right footed shot from a difficult angle and long range on the left to the bottom right corner. Assisted by Ibrahim Sangaré with a headed pass.
- 59': Substitution, Tottenham Hotspur. Lucas Bergvall replaces Rodrigo Bentancur.
- 59': Substitution, Tottenham Hotspur. Ben Davies replaces Djed Spence.
- 59': Substitution, Tottenham Hotspur. João Palhinha replaces Archie Gray.
- 70': Lucas Bergvall (Tottenham Hotspur)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
- 79': Goal! Nottingham Forest 3, Tottenham Hotspur 0. Ibrahim Sangaré (Nottingham Forest) right footed shot from outside the box to the top right corner. Assisted by Callum Hudson-Odoi.
- 80': Substitution, Tottenham Hotspur. Mathys Tel replaces Randal Kolo Muani.
- 80': Substitution, Tottenham Hotspur. Brennan Johnson replaces Mohammed Kudus.
- 84': Pedro Porro (Tottenham Hotspur) is shown the yellow card for a bad foul.
- 85': Substitution, Nottingham Forest. Douglas Luiz replaces Igor Jesus.
- 90'+2': Substitution, Nottingham Forest. Dan Ndoye replaces Callum Hudson-Odoi.
